标签:算法

问一下有没有一种效率很高的从一堆有重复字符串出现的字符串数组中记录下每个字符串重复出现的次数的算法

问一下有没有一种效率很高的从一堆有重复字符串出现的字符串数组中记录下每个字符串重复出现的次数的算法? 解决方案 5 用二叉树,记录就可以了 或用hash table 5 hash也可以,但索引项为字符串的hash table本人构造比较困难 可以考虑直接采用标准库里的map容器,它是用红黑树实现的,效率应该和hash有一拼 10 http://baike.b……

蔡勒公式有问题

这是本人写的一篇关于计算星期几的C语言程序,但在计算(1945 8 15 星期三)(2001 7 12 星期四)等多个日期时出问题了 #include<stdio.h> int main() { int year,month,day,ty,m,y,c,d,weeks; scanf(“%d%d%d”,&year,&a……

基于密钥策略的属性加密算法的软件实现(KPABE)

基于密钥策略的属性加密算法的软件实现(KPABE) 要求 基于密钥策略的属性加密算法的软件实现;KPABE 流程: 设置 这是一个随机算法,除了隐藏的安全参数没有输入。输出公开参数PK和一个主密钥MK。 加密 这是一个随机算法,输入一个消息m,一组属性γ,公开参数PK.输出密文E。 密钥生成 这是一个随机算法,输入一个访问结构A,主密钥MK,公开参数PK。输……

前置运算符和后置运算符的区别

(1)有的书上说:前置运算符通常要比后置运算符效率高,这是为什么? (2)int a=4; ++a+=++a; 最终a的值为12,这是为什呢? 解决方案 4 你是再看C++的书吧,这里说的效率高是针对类对象而言的 不知道你有没有看到运算符重载,在运算符重载时,后置运算符函数是调用前置运算符函数实现的,所以后置的比前置的慢一些,至于为什么,你看到那儿就明白了 ……

求帮助c++ vector 的使用

Description The only printer in the computer science students?union is experiencing an extremely heavy workload. Sometimes there are a hundred jobs in the printer queue and you may……

求个算法,能给分析分析嘛。从N个数中随机取M个不同的数进行求和,返回这个求和集合中的小于Y的最大值

从N个数中随机取M个不同的数进行求和,返回这个求和集合中的小于Y的最大值。 例如:从50, 55, 56, 57, 58,(N = 5),中取3个数(M=3),求和的集合中小于163的最大值是多少? 和集合为: [161, 162, 163, 163, 164, 165, 168, 169, 170, 171] 返回结果:162 解决方案 10 本人竟然没看……

问一下谁知道有这样相关的算法吗

设总资金为X,每次投资允许的最大损失金额为z1~z2。成功率为c1~c2,成功率随前面的z值变化而变化。求z设成多少时才能获得最大收益? 求与之相关的理论、算法或函数。 解决方案 50 许多与计算机相关的专业都学过,是最基本的课程。可能叫做“运筹学、经济统计、系统工程学、线性规划、计算数学”等等,都会学到。这既是学管理的必会的课程。你打开 Excel,就能看……